Climate overview of Pisak

The climate in Pisak, Split-Dalmatia County, Croatia, is marked by large temperature swings across the seasons, ranging from 28°C (82°F) in August to 10°C (50°F) in January.

The city receives considerable rainfall, with around 1369 mm (54 in) annually. November is the wettest month. It has warm summers and cold winters. Sunshine peaks in July, when the city sees around 11.7 hours of sunshine per day.

Monthly Temperature in Pisak

In Pisak, temperatures differ significantly between summer and winter months. Typically, average maximum daytime temperatures range from a comfortable 28°C (82°F) in August to a chilly 10°C (50°F) in the coolest month, January.

Nights vary from 21°C (70°F) in August to around 4°C (39°F) during the colder months.

Rainfall in Pisak

Pisak experiences significant rainfall throughout the year, averaging 1369 mm (54 in) of precipitation annually. The climate in Pisak shows significant variation throughout the year. Expect heavy rainfall in November, the wettest month, with an average of 222 mm (8.7 in) of precipitation over 13 rainy days.

In contrast, the driest month July offers drier and sunnier days, with around 32 mm (1.3 in) of rainfall over 9 rainy days. For more details, please visit our Pisak Precipitation page.

Sunshine Hours in Pisak

For those who appreciate different seasons, Pisak serves as an ideal destination. Expect longer, more sun-filled days in July with an average of 11.7 hours of sunshine daily, and embrace the darker days in January, offering only 4.4 hours of daily sunlight.

Best Time to Visit Pisak

Conditions in Pisak are generally most comfortable in May, June, July and August. They are typically least comfortable in January, February, March, November and December.

Monthly ratings reflect general weather comfort, based on daytime temperature and rainfall. Swimming and winter conditions are highlighted separately where relevant.

  • Best overall: May, June, July and August
  • Warmest weather: July and August
  • Most sunshine: July
  • Fewest rainy days: July, August and September
  • Wettest months: January, February, September, October, November and December, when rainfall is highest.
  • Seasonal pattern: Warm summers and cold winters
